Understanding the Principles of Ayurveda
The word Ayurveda means "the science of life." It is based on the belief that every individual possesses a unique combination of three biological energies known as Vata, Pitta, and Kapha. These doshas regulate all physical and mental functions within the body.
When these energies remain balanced, the body functions efficiently. However, poor nutrition, emotional stress, environmental toxins, unhealthy habits, and seasonal changes can disturb this balance. Over time, these imbalances may contribute to chronic diseases and reduced vitality.

The Importance of Panchakarma in Ayurvedic Healing
Among all Ayurvedic therapies, Panchakarma is considered one of the most effective methods for deep detoxification and rejuvenation. Unlike commercial detox programs, Panchakarma is a medically supervised cleansing process that removes accumulated toxins while strengthening the body's natural healing mechanisms.
The therapy usually includes several carefully planned stages, beginning with preparation through herbal oils and dietary modifications. This is followed by detoxification procedures designed to eliminate toxins from the digestive tract and body tissues. Finally, rejuvenation therapies help restore strength, immunity, and vitality.
